Exploring Christian Prayer Traditions

Christian worshipers have cultivated a rich collection of prayer customs throughout history. Examining these diverse methods reveals a depth of spiritual expression . Prayer isn't merely a request ; it's a multifaceted exchange with the Divine.

  • Contemplative Prayer: This style emphasizes stillness and perceiving to God’s presence , often utilizing meditative approaches .
  • The Liturgy of the Hours: A structured system of daily prayers, historically used by religious but now available to all, involving psalms, readings, and chants .
  • Fasting Prayer: Combining physical sacrifice with prayer to deepen spiritual focus .
  • Praying in Tongues: A spiritual blessing practiced by some Christians, involving speaking in an unknown dialect believed to be inspired by the Holy Presence.

Understanding these differing demonstrations of Christian prayer can broaden one's own inner life and foster a greater appreciation for the history of Christian faith .
